    Well, lot has happened since last. As many of you may know I suffered a pretty debilitating back injury a few years back. I'm still dealing w recovery but much better these days. My ankle and foot is pretty numb still but I can walk pretty much normal now.

    Lifting has been going better than ever. Also I've been training a lot if people in bodybuilding. I have found many want a muscular physique over all. I realized a type if glitch or problem again in today's training much like the problem in the 80's when aerobic exercise was the craze. Back then people were doing a ridiculous amount of overtraining. Hours upon hours of aerobic exercise w out the balance of weight training. I feel the same problem is happening today in and out of the gym. I see trainers w groups of clients tearing up most of the open space in the gym and sometimes even extending out into the parking lot. These trainers are spending hours upon hours shouting out commands of intense exercises almost like a drill sergeant would w basic trainees. For months this goes on and i really dont see much muscular imptovement in their clients. All the while I'm teaching my clients to take advantage of their anabolic window and to rely on rest days for cns recovery and eating a proper nutrition plan, my clients have transformed their bodies into bodybuilding contenders.

    I think what really gets me is almost all these trainers don't train the way they instruct??! I know most of them and they're in the gym early training like myself and other fellow bodybuilders!!
